首 页免费资源建站技术源码下载软件下载精品淘吧客户留言
用户登陆 | 用户注册
您当前的位置:笃志小屋建站技术网页设计Dreamweaver → 文章内容
网页制作常见问题解答三
作者:佚名  来源:转载  发布时间:2007-6-12 10:10:32

61.如何让访问者单击加入站点书签?
总希望访问者能能把你的站点,加入到他们的书签里,这里有个好办法:

在<HEAD></HEAD>部分加入:

<script language="javascript"><!--

function addbookmark()

{window.external.AddFavorite("http://www.yufeng21.com","宇风多媒体");}

//-->
</script>

然后在<BODY></BODY>部分加入:

<script language="javascript">
<!--
if(document.all != null){document.write("[<a href=javascriptddbookmark()>按一下,我将和您成为朋友。</a>]");}
// --></script>

62.是否可以利用大写体来书写HTML标签元素?
对于大多数HTML标签元素,你可以利用大写体或小写体及两者的混合体来书写标签元素。比如:

<html></html>和<HTML></HTML>同等有效。

但如果是特殊字符的标签元素,你只能使用小写体。比如版权的字符的标签元素是:?,如果写成?;,那么页面将完全显示?;。

63.如何在页面利用单击来关闭浏览窗口?
在<BODY></BODY>部分加入以下代码:

<a href="javascript:window.close()">关闭窗口</a>

64.如何为页面设置访问口令?
有时候你需要为某一页设置密码,以让合适的人进来。在<head></head>部分加入:

<script language="javascript"><!--var pd="" var rpd="cnshell" pd=prompt("请您输入密码:","")if(pd!=rpd){ alert("您的密码不正确...")history.back()}else{alert("您的密码正确!")window.location.href="cnshell.htm"}
// -->
</script>

在以上代码中,"cnshell"就是正确的密码。"cnshell.htm"是当输入正确密码后链接的页面。这种设置口令的方法并不安全,因为只要访问者查看页面源代码就能知道设置的密码了。

65.如何为访问者设置正确的软件下载链接?
与其它链接一样,都使用<a></a>标签。但对于软件下载链接,你需要这样设置:

<a href="cnshell.zip">Download cnshell.zip (188kb)</a>

66.如何删除图片链接的蓝色边框?
如果我们设置了图片为一个链接,会发现图片四周出现了蓝色边框。要删除边框,需要在图片标签里加上border="0"。如:<img src="http://haofa.net/Html/Article/HTML/cnshell.jpg" border="0">

67.如何为链接提供一个按钮?
<form ACTION="cnshell.htm" METHOD="GET">

<p><input TYPE="submit" value="单击这里" NAME="cnshell"></p>

</form>

68.如何为页面增加一个计数器?
这个问题对于初上网的人实在是个头痛的事情,因为他们发现在利用FrontPage98增加计数器后,发现根本都不起作用。计数器需要服务器CGI的支持,不能由本地的电脑自行设置。所以,如果你的站点需要计数器,请到以下这个最有名的计数器提供商申请吧:http://www.linkexchange.com/

69.如何知道站点的流量来至那里?
如果你拥有站点服务器的管理权,那么这是个很简单的问题,查查服务器日志就可以了。但目前你没有那权力,不过可以由第三方提供流量数据。易数是个不错的选择,链接到站点http://best.netease.com/申请,然后把代码加入到页面即可。当你想知道流量时,单击易数图标,在统计页面中,单击分析即可。

70.如何让浏览器正确显示word文件格式?
为了正确处理word等格式,你需要在HTML文件中设置好该文件类型,比如:

<meta http-equiv="Content-Type" content="Application/msword">

还有其它经常设置的文件类型:

Application/msword Microsoft Word Document application/pdf PDF Documentapplication/wordperfect6.0 WordPerfect 6.0 Documentapplication/zip ZIP archiveaudio/x-wav WAV audio formataudio/midi MIDI audio formataudio/x-pn-realaudio RealAudioimage/gif GIF image formatimage/jpeg JPEG image formatimage/png PNG image formattext/html HTML documenttext/plain Plain textvideo/mpeg MPEG video formatvideo/quicktime QuickTime video formatvideo/x-msvideo AVI video format

71.如何知道自己的图片被其它网站使用?
如果你为自己站点的图片起了一个独特的名字,也就是不容易重名,比如tt124.jpg.那么链接到站点:http://www.altavista.com/,在搜索栏里输入tt124.jpg.然后开始查找,如果有站点采用了tt124.jpg图片,该站点就会被列出。AltaVista搜索引擎是一个以机器人搜寻为主的站点,它的机器人会不停地把整个网络的页面作上索引,所以,你可以在那里找到和你相关的任何东西,把你的名字的拼音输输入看看,找到什么啦。

72.如何缩进文本段落?
在<head></head>部分加入:

P { text-indent: 1% }

P标签为HTML文本段落的标签,1%为缩进的范围。

73.如何正确使用分隔线?
如果你使用FrongPage98,这里我再假设你需要分隔页面左右两部分内容,先利用表格工具拖出三个横行表格,把内容分别放置到左右两个单元,然后把中间的单元的宽度设置为1个Pixels,并填入所需要的颜色。你还需要把所有表格及单元的大小单位都设置为Pixels即可。

74.如何单击链接打开一个定制的新窗口?
先在<head></head>部分加入代码:

<script language="javascript">
<!--
function MM_openBrWindow(theURL,winName,features) {window.open(theURL,123,features);}
//-->
</script>

然后在链接标签<a>中加入如下代码即可:

<a href="#" onClick="MM_openBrWindow(''http://www.yufeng21.com/cnshell/'',''123'',''scrollbars=yes,width=640,height=480'')">宇风多媒体</a>

75.为什么有的站点下载很慢?
因为网页用了过多的图片,为了追求COOL的效果用了大量的Java Applet,过多使用<TABLE>,这些都是不可取的。对于图片必须要用的压缩再用,对于Java Applet绝对不用,它会让机器配置低的访问者的硬盘狂读不止。对于需要的动态页面,可利用CSS和javascript实现。

76.如何让字体显示的更舒服?
这需要利用到CSS(层叠样式表),目前约定俗成的字体是:{ font-family:宋体(GB); font-size: 9pt; line-height: 16px },把这段代码加入到<head></head>之间。如:

<head>
<style>
<!--.font { font-family:宋体(GB); font-size: 9pt; line-height: 16px }--></style>
</head>
<body><p class="font">计算机世界报<br>网页制作常见问题解答</p>
</body>

font-family:宋体(GB)是设置的字体;font-size: 9pt是字体的大小;line-height: 16px是文本行的上下间隔。

77.如何让网页兼容IE和NN两种浏览器?
完全的兼容是不可能的。目前IE浏览器占有量大大超过NN浏览器,所以你只需要兼容IE浏览器即可。当然你也可以制作两套网页,利用javascript来检测不同浏览器以装入相应网页。

78.如何正确使用字体?
设置文本字体是网页制作中很重要的的环节,但因为并不是每一位访问者都有你设置的字体,所以尽量使用操作系统默认的字体宋体,黑体,楷体。对于其它类型字体可以用图形方式实现。

79.如何制作繁体版本网页?
如果你使用E-Port的网页作坊工具制作页面,那就可以利用工具菜单下的GB转BIG5来把简体网页变成繁体网页。如果你用其它工具也可以利用网页作坊的GB转BIG5来制作繁体网页,利用网页作坊打开页面,点选工具菜单下的GB转BIG5转换网页并保存。要注意的是,你需要把原<meta http-equiv="Content-Type" content="text/html; charset=gb2312">中的charset=gb2312改为charset=big5,这样,访问者的浏览器就会自动识别了。(E-Port的网页作坊下载地址:http://e-port.soim.net/)

80.利用水平线(HR)制作垂直线?
插入HR很简单:<hr size="1">。如何让它垂直呢,更简单:<hr size="100" width="1">

81.与其它站点交换连接需要什么?
当然,你首先要有一个个人站点,然后准备好两个站点LOGO。一般来说,400x40和88x31两种LOGO是必需的,其它也可以准备一个100x31的LOGO。400x40的LOGO用于象网盟这样的广告交换站点,88x31和100x31用于个人站点之间的交换。

82.如何让下拉式菜单中的链接来打开一个新的窗口?
先把下拉式菜单设置好,如:

<form method="POST"><select name="D1" size="1"><option value="宇风多媒体http://www.yufeng21.com/cnshell/">宇风多媒体</option><option value="http://www.yufeng21.com/">宇风多媒体互动</option></select><input type="submit" value="Submit" name="B1"><input type="reset" value="Reset"name="B2"></p></form>

然后把<select name="D1" size="1">改为

<select onChange="javascript:window.open(this.options[this.selectedIndex].value)">即可。

83.如何正确对齐文本? Top
有时,我们需要对一段文本的左右,上下的边距(指文本至浏览器的距离)加以指定以使文本正确对齐,CSS(层叠样式表)提供这样的功能:

在<head></head>中加入

<style>
<!--.tt { margin-left: 68px; margin-right: 70px; margin-top: 69px; margin-bottom: 71px }
-->
</style>

.tt为类名,以便你在HTML标签中应有。而在{ }中的属性及指分别为边距左,右,上,下的距离。当它们的边距都相等时比如都是60px,可以简写为:.tt { margin: 60px }.

当在文本中引用了该CSS,你会发现文本对的非常整齐。

84.如何正确使用图片格式?
目前在网络上的图片准标准格式为JPG和GIF。当图片颜色数很多时,就选择JPG,它的压缩比高,而GIF适合颜色数少的图片。

85.如何在网页上显示访问者系统信息?
把以下代码加入到<Body></Body>:
<script Language="javascript">document.write(navigator.appVersion)</script>

86.如何正确放置javascript?
javascript为动态主页的实现工具,一般来说javascript放置于<head></head>或者<body></body>之间。对于放置在<body></body>之间的javascript,你需要把它放置在适当位置。如果你用FrontPage98工具,先把光标移到想放置javascript的地方,然后选择Insert/Advanced/script,在打开的文本框中输入javascript,这样就放置好了。预览页面,javascript出现在你放置的地方。你也可以把javascript放置到表格中,这样可以精确定位。

87.个人站点需要那些交互功能?
交互是网络的魅力所在,作为个人站点也需要这些交互性的工具,以便和访问者随时进行沟通。以下是目前个人站点必备的交互工具:

留言板-让访问者给你的站点提提意见;
论坛-讨论某一个特定主题的地方,它和留言板的区别是留言板可以包含任何内容;
调查表单-利用个人站点,你可以对某一问题进行调查,然后看看各意见的支持率;
订阅表单-通过邮件给订阅者提供站点的更新信息;
聊天室-一个即时的对话场所,特别可以对一个特定主题组办一个网络讨论;
搜索引擎-当站点内容过多时,搜索引擎可以让访问者快速找到想看的内容;
88.如何缩进文本段落?
  在<head></head>部分加入:
p { text-indent: 1% }
 p 标签为HTML文本段落的标签,1%为缩进的范围

89.如何点击一个链接同时在两个frame 内变化?
  对于一个由topFrame、leftFrame、mainFrame 构成的页面,如果想在leftFrame 中点击链接,同时在其他两个frame 内变化,代码如下:
<a href="x1.htm" onclick="parent.topFrame.location.href=''''x2.htm''''" target="mainframe">
90.前进、后退和刷新
<a href="javascript:history.back()">后退</a>
<a href="javascript:history.go()">前进</a>
<a href="javascript:location.reload()">刷新</a>

91.打印按钮
<form>
<input name="Print" onClick="window.print();return false" type="button" value="Print">
</form>

92.查看源码按钮
<input type=button name="view" value="查看源码" ,2000);
</SCRIPT>

表示两秒后自动关闭窗口。

105.如何实现不提示,直接关闭窗口?

直接关闭,无任何提示

<a href="javascript:window.opener=null;window.close()">内容</a>

有提示框显示是否确认关闭

<a href="javascript:window.close();">关闭窗口</a>

2007-6-12 10:10:32免费资源duzhi.net

[ ] [返回上一页] [打 印]

【笃志小屋duzhi.net】

  技术文章导航
  技术文章排行
  精彩推荐
Copyright www.duzhi.net All Right Reserved.
设计制作:翼迅设计室 Equick Desgin Home 在线QQ:303471038
网络备案号:冀ICP备06008201号 站长信箱:webmaster#duzhi.net(将#换为@)
本站部分文章和图片来源于网络和内容提供伙伴,如果侵犯了您的权利,请留言告知,本站定会及时删除相关文件!